entry description
My series is about a moment in our lives when we are left alone with ourselves. The piles of empty chairs symbolize people who have had a great influence on us, sometimes good, sometimes bad. about the photographer
I'm a photographer from Poland and I'm 27 years old. My favourite types of photography are feminine portraits and nudes, in which I specialize. I love naturalness, and I am delighted with the female body all the time. The basis for creating my photos is form and light. I do not deal with photography professionally, but it is my greatest passion. I am constantly looking for my way in it and I try to make each next photo the best one. In analogue photography, I was captivated by the process of creating an image, celebrating a ritual related to film development, as well as the unpredictability of the final result.
